Save PowerPoint presentations as PDF filesSelect File > Export.Click Create PDF/XPS Document, then click Create PDF/XPS.In the Publish as PDF or XPS dialog box, choose a location to save the file to. Optionally, if you want to change what the final PDF file is like, do any of the following: Click Publish.
Compress a PDF in Preview on MacIn the Preview app on your Mac, open the PDF, then choose File > Export. (Don't choose Export as PDF.)Click the Quartz Filter pop-up menu, then choose Reduce File Size.

Open your PowerPoint file on your Mac. Click File on the top bar, and then you need to select Export on the pull-down menu. Then you should click File Formats, and check PDF. Just click Save, your PowerPoint file will be converted to PDF on mac successfully.
